How does Poulsbo, WA compare to Gig Harbor, WA? Poulsbo has a population of 11,962 with a median household income of $95,774, while Gig Harbor has 12,202 residents and a median income of $106,042.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Poulsbo, WA | Gig Harbor, WA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 11,962 | 12,202 | -2.0% |
| Median Age | 43.2 | 47.6 | -9.2% |
| Foreign Born % | 6.3% | 5.1% | +23.5% |
| Metric | Poulsbo | Gig Harbor |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$95,774 | $106,042 | -9.7% |
| Unemployment | 3.3% | 2.6% | +26.9% |
| Poverty Rate | 9.5% | 5.8% | +63.8% |
| Bachelor's+ | 48.2% | 50.6% | -4.7% |
| Metric | Poulsbo | Gig Harbor |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$574,900 | $686,000 | -16.2% |
| Median Rent | $1767/mo | $2097/mo | -15.7% |
| Housing Units | 5,304 | 5,683 | -6.7% |
